What you'll be doing

Performs Image Analysis Functions as may be Required by:

  • Performing measurements as a protocol reader, when applicable

  • Performing client or internal demonstrations of image processing

  • Reviewing and preparing images for submission to client and/or agency

  • Leading training sessions for prequants and analysis

  • Performing second checks of analysis readings and providing constructive feedback

Ensures Quality of Image Data as may be Required by:

  • Reviewing and analyzing image data for clarity and quality

  • Verifying image data is in compliance with project protocol requirements

  • Generating image queries when needed

  • Working with therapeutic team to notify Sponsor/Site for proper resolution of quality issues

  • Assisting in archiving data for completed projects

  • Leading training sessions for quality control

Maintains Quality Service and Departmental Standards by

  • Reading, understanding, and adhering to organizational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)

  • Assisting in establishing and enforcing departmental standards

  • Participating in user acceptance testing for new tools and software enhancements

  • Participating in the modification of company SOPs related to the department

Contribute to Team Effort by:

  • Exploring new opportunities to add value to organization and departmental processes

  • Helping internal and external customers to achieve results

  • Communicating with different internal departments regarding image quality, deliverables, data discrepancies, and issues needing resolution

  • Attending project specific, system and team focused trainings

  • Training employees on imaging modalities and system applications, including proprietary and 3rd party

  • Performing other duties as assigned

About Clario

Clario is a leading healthcare research and technology company that generates high quality clinical evidence for our pharmaceutical, biotech, and medical device partners. We offer comprehensive evidence generation solutions that combine eCOA, cardiac safety, medical imaging, precision motion, and respiratory endpoints.

Since our founding more than 50 years ago, Clario has delivered deep scientific expertise and broad endpoint technologies to help transform lives around the world. Our endpoint data solutions have supported clinical trials over 26,000 times in more than 100 countries. Our global team of science, technology, and operational experts have supported over 60% of all FDA drug approvals since 2019.
